As a registered NDIS provider we can offer psychology services and assessments including counselling to people with disabilities, carried out by a NDIS registered psychologist.

Change Futures is registered to provide therapeutic psychology services to children and adults through the NDIS. We can work with clients of any age who are self or plan-managed. We are only able to work with children 7 years and older if they are NDIA-managed.

Our psychology and counselling services are available across all of our locations. Assessment services are available at our Gordon Park location,

We offer support for parenting, emotion regulation and emotional issues, social skill development, stress management, anxiety, depression, and adjustment difficulties.

Our NDIS registered practitioners offer a range of therapeutic interventions such as Cognitive Behavioural Therapy (CBT), mindfulness, Acceptance and Commitment Therapy (ACT), Interpersonal Therapy (IPT), expressive therapies, and supportive counselling.
